Steps to Disable Ring Camera Notifications

Disabling notifications on your Ring Camera is a straightforward process, and there are several ways to do it depending on your preferences and needs. Below are step-by-step instructions for turning off or customizing notifications.

Option 1: Turning Off Ring Camera Notifications from the Ring App

The most common method to manage notifications is through the Ring app, available on both Android and iOS devices. Here’s how to adjust your notification settings:

  1. Open the Ring App: Launch the Ring app on your smartphone.
  2. Go to Device Settings: In the Ring app, tap the three lines in the top left corner to open the menu. Select “Devices” and then choose the camera or doorbell you want to adjust.
  3. Adjust Notification Preferences: Under “Device Settings,” find and tap “Notification Settings.” Here, you can toggle the notifications on or off.
  4. Customize Notifications: You can choose to receive notifications only for certain activities like motion or doorbell rings, or adjust the frequency of alerts to prevent constant interruptions.
  5. Save Settings: After making your adjustments, be sure to save your changes.

Option 2: Disabling Motion Alerts

If you’re only looking to turn off motion alerts but still want to receive doorbell alerts, you can adjust this specific setting in the Ring app. This allows you to filter out unnecessary notifications while still being notified of important events, such as someone pressing the doorbell.

  1. Access the Motion Settings: From the device settings in the Ring app, select “Motion Settings.” This section allows you to adjust the motion detection parameters.
  2. Toggle Motion Alerts: You can disable motion alerts by turning off the “Motion Alerts” toggle. This will stop notifications for any motion detected by the camera.
  3. Modify Motion Zones: Alternatively, you can adjust the motion zones to limit the area where the camera detects motion, helping to avoid false alarms.

Option 3: Turn Off Notifications on Your Phone

If you don’t want to completely disable notifications within the Ring app, you can also turn off notifications from the phone’s settings. Here’s how:

  1. Go to Your Phone’s Settings: On both Android and iOS, go to the settings menu of your device.
  2. Find Ring App Notifications: Scroll down to the “Notifications” section, then find the Ring app in your list of installed apps.
  3. Disable or Adjust Notifications: You can either turn off all notifications for the Ring app or choose to adjust how and when you receive them (e.g., sounds, banners, lock screen alerts).

Option 4: Temporarily Disable Notifications with “Do Not Disturb”

If you want to temporarily stop all Ring Camera notifications during certain times (e.g., at night or during a meeting), you can use the “Do Not Disturb” feature. This option can be useful if you don’t want to receive alerts but don’t want to permanently change your settings.

  • Enable Do Not Disturb Mode: From the Ring app, go to the settings and activate the “Do Not Disturb” mode. This will mute all notifications until you manually disable it.
  • Set a Schedule: Some devices allow you to set a schedule for “Do Not Disturb,” so your camera will automatically stop notifications at set times.

Troubleshooting: What to Do if Notifications Aren’t Disabling

Even after following these steps, you might encounter issues with Ring Camera notifications not turning off. Here are some common troubleshooting tips to help resolve the issue:

1. Ensure the Ring App is Updated

Outdated versions of the Ring app might cause bugs that interfere with your notification settings. Make sure you’re using the latest version of the app by visiting the Ring website for updates.

2. Check Your Phone’s Notification Settings

If you’re still receiving notifications, double-check your phone’s notification settings. It’s possible that your phone’s settings are overriding those in the Ring app. Make sure the notifications are disabled both within the app and on your phone’s settings.

3. Restart Your Ring Device

If you’ve disabled notifications but are still receiving them, try restarting your Ring device. This can often fix issues caused by temporary glitches. To restart, remove the device from its mount and press the reset button for 15-20 seconds.

4. Check Your Wi-Fi Connection

Sometimes, weak or intermittent Wi-Fi signals can cause notification delays or glitches. Ensure your Ring Camera is within range of your Wi-Fi router and that you have a strong, stable connection.

5. Contact Ring Support

If all else fails, contact Ring support for assistance. Their team can walk you through additional troubleshooting steps or offer solutions specific to your device.
